Indian among 43 detained in Baghdad  

Baghdad, Nov 20:
Iraqi troops detained 43 people, including an Indian, travelling in a convoy run by a US-contracted firm after an Iraqi woman was wounded in a shooting involving their vehicles in Baghdad, the military said.
 
ASEAN to sign charter despite diversity, Myanmar row  

Singapore, Nov 20:
Southeast Asian nations were set to sign a charter on Tuesday that aims for free trade and human rights, but controversy over member Myanmar has marred the landmark deal.
 
US, Russia agree on plutonium disposal plan  

Washington, Nov 20:
American and Russian officials have reached an agreement on how to safely dispose of 34 metric tons of Russian weapons-grade plutonium, overcoming a major hurdle in a joint nuclear non-proliferation effort that at times has been close to falling apart.
 
Campaign for Gandhi memorial in US  

New York, Nov 20:
A multi-faith delegation has approached authorities for establishing a Mahatma Gandhi memorial near the State Capitol complex in the US' Nevada state.
